Q: What do games and practices look like? 
A: The hockey season will include a balance of competitive hockey games and practices for improving skills. This balance will be determined by age/skill level at each Division, and will roughly adhere to the following:

A, B, and C Division: the first 2-3 ice times will be a combination of full practices and exhibition games. The balance of the regular season will consist of each team playing an equal number of games against the other teams in the Division. At the end of the regular season, an elimination playoff format will determine a Division champion.

Interspersed through the regular season will be 2-3 additional practice ice time, as logistics and needs are determined by the League and the Coaches.

D Division: ⅔ of the year will be 45 minutes practice and 30 minutes scrimmage. The final ⅓ of the year will be a round-robin “tournament” to determine a Division champion.

Q: What division do I register my child in?
A: You must register your child based on the grade they will be entering in September of the season year. Please note the divisions with the corresponding grade below:


Division A: Grade 10, 11 and 12

Division B: Grade 7, 8 and 9

Division C: Grade 4, 5 and 6

Division D: Kindergarten, Grade 1, 2 and 3

Q: Can my child play in a division above their grade?
A: In situations where a player is significantly ahead skill-wise in the last year of their current division (ie a grade 6 player in C Division), the board/division rep/coach may choose to advance the player to a higher division after internal discussion and consultation with the parents. 

Q: If my child is playing goalie, will they need their own goalie equipment??
A: A & B Division full-time goalies are required to have their own goalie equipment. We typically do not have full-time goalies for C & D Divisions, and we provide and rotate the gear as needed between players.
